Computer Science Engineering: Eligibility Criteria
For any student aspiring to take up Computer Science Engineering as a career, it is important to have some basic educational eligibility, both at under-graduate (UG) and post-graduate (PG) levels.
- UG Level: Students need to pass their Class XII examination from a recognised board having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ics as their core subjects. Also, they need to secure 60 per cent as minimum aggregate marks as combined in the above-mentioned subjects.
- PG Level: Students need to complete their B.Tech degree in the same specialisation with having a pass percentage in aggregate of the subjects studied at the degree level.

Computer Science Engineering: Course & Curriculum
Students aspiring to become a computer science engineer need to study design, implementation, and management of information systems of both software as well as hardware processes. The All India Council of Technical Education (AICTE) has enlisted the following given model syllabus for all students of the computer science engineering course. These are to be followed in every educational institution or college that offers the programme.
Structure of Computer Science Engineering Programme:
Sl. No. |
Category |
Credit Breakup for CSE students |
---|---|---|
1 |
Humanities & Social Sciences that includes Management courses |
12 |
2 |
Basic Science courses |
24 |
3 |
Engineering Science courses including workshop, drawing, basics of electrical/mechanical/computer, etc. |
29 |
4 |
Professional core courses |
49 |
5 |
Courses that are Professional Elective having relevance with the chosen specialisation |
18 |
6 |
Open subjects: Electives from other technical and /or emerging subjects |
12 |
7 |
Project assignments, seminars and industrial internship |
15 |
8 |
Mandatory Courses (Environmental Sciences, Induction Program, Indian Constitution, Essence of Indian Knowledge Tradition) |
(non-credit) |

Computer Science Engineering: Job Profiles & Top Recruiters
The employment opportunities have definitely on the rise with the introduction of Computer Science Engineering courses across top Engineering Colleges. Students after passing out CS course get good opportunities to join some of the top brands and corporate houses across multiple industries such as IT/software companies, sales and marketing companies, academic institutions, journalism, content industry, engineering firms, etc.
Job Profile |
Role |
---|---|
System Database Administrator |
System Database Administrator typically oversees the security, performance, and integrity of the database. This also includes planning the structure and troubleshooting issues. |
Computer Programmer |
Computer programmers create the code for software applications and operating systems. The code created helps computer applications on computer run. |
Engineering Support Specialist |
Engineering support specialist provides technical support and assistance to consumers and businesses related to issued involving technical, hardware and software system. |
Data Warehouse Analyst |
A data warehouse analyst collects, analyzes, mines and helps the business leverage the information stored in data warehouses. |
System Designer |
The role of a systems designer is to define the architecture, interfaces and data for a system. |
Software Developer |
The role of software developers is to develop applications that enable people to perform specific tasks on a computer or another device. |
Software Engineer |
Software engineer designs, develop, maintain, test, and evaluate computer software. |
Lecturer/Professor |
A Computer Science lecturer or professor would impart knowledge of the subject. The role will also include teaching students about the nuances of Computer applications and designs applicable in the field. |
Computer Operator |
The role of a computer operator is to maintain a logbook, check viruses, upgrade software and carrying out basic etc. |
Research Analyst |
Research analysts conduct surveys, document data, collect information via the internet and conduct research. |
